Output daf3943565d44b2b2183ac8ab9797137d2f05c6c1610a9a9f4d405e800a28607:7

value
42542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acfa8ee115730a853c932f8127561a114709baa OP_EQUAL
address
3JinNgjJN4W312r6nnw75TyXkKrhjm4s8D
transaction
daf3943565d44b2b2183ac8ab9797137d2f05c6c1610a9a9f4d405e800a28607
spent
true